26 January 2023 | Story Valentino Ndaba
UFS Registration 2023
Ready to register? Get informed on the registration process.

The University of the Free State is excited to welcome you in 2023. Curriculum advice and registration are from 30 January to 17 February for senior students, and from 3 to17 February for first-year students.

All first-year students are encouraged to download the first-year student registration guide to get more information about the registration process. Senior students need to read the senior student registration guide. The postgraduate student registration guide outlines the enrolment process for all programmes and modules available to postgraduate students.

Before starting the registration process, you must speak to your faculty to request curriculum advice. Read the registration activity guide, a user manual created to give you the support you need if you require technical assistance. The service request management user manual will direct you on how to receive the assistance you need if you run into technical problems.

Shimlas now the log leaders - Undefeated Kovsies beat Maties 21-16
2015-03-04

Photo: Johan Roux

Being the only unbeaten team in the 2015 Varsity Cup rugby tournament, it comes as no surprise that our Shimlas are on top of the log.

Shimlas beat the Stellenbosch University Maties side 21-16 at Shimla Park in Bloemfontein on Monday night, 2 March 2015. As yet, Maties have no wins, while the Shimlas have no losses. Shimlas now top the 2015 Varsity Cup log, with Tuks – the only side to have managed not to lose against Shimlas – trailing by one point in the second position.

Niel Marais, Shimlas flyhalf, touched down and converted his try to give the home side an early start. Maties fired back shortly after, scoring their first try of the night, and leaving the teams tied into the first strategy break at 8-8.

Shimlas took the lead back just after the break when skipper, AJ Coertzen, scored a try in the corner, and Marais again succeeded in the touchline conversion, putting them in a 16-8 lead. Yet again, it was not long after this that Maties leveled the score to 16-16 before the half-time break.

The second half was a bit quieter on the scoreboard. The only point scoring action was Shimlas replacement, Daniel Maartens, who crossed the try line to give his side the necessary five-point lead.

The Shimlas point scorers:
Tries: Marais, Coertzen, Maartens
Cons: Marais 2
